The moisture analyzing balance PCE-MA 100-ICA allows different materials to be weighed and their moisture contents determined. The heating chamber is heated by halogen lamps up to 199 °C. In this chamber, the moisture analyzing balance dries the material to be weighed, and then calculates the moisture content from the weight difference.

The PCE-A-315 inline moisture sensor provides exceptionally accurate grain moisture measurement in real time. The PCE-A-315 in-process moisture meter uses low-power microwaves to penetrate the surface every 0.2 second and obtain interior moisture readings without causing any damage. An integrated temperature probe ensures the readings are accurate from 5 to 55 °C / 41 to 131 °F. Suitable for the continuous monitoring of moisture in corn, soybeans, wheat, rice, sorghum, barley, oats, rye, hops, green coffee, cocoa beans, oil seeds, flax seeds, sunflower seeds, poppy seeds, pumpkin seeds, spelt seeds, buckwheat, sesame, peas, fava beans, scarlet runner beans, triticale, amaranth and jatropha.
